Why Travel is the Highest Form of Self Care

If you’re looking to recharge your batteries, there’s no better way to do it than by packing your bags and taking a much-needed vacation. Traveling opens you up to new experiences, cultures, and ways of thinking—and it’s also one of the most effective forms of self-care around. 

Here’s why.

It Gives You Control

Whenever you need self-care, it is often because you feel out of control in your life. Travel gives you control since you’re the one who decides where you go when you leave, and what you do. If you want to have a vacation where you are on the move every single day and have adventure after adventure, then you can. If you want a vacation where you’re just lounging around, watching cable, and ordering room service, you can do that too. You’ve got total control; nothing can shake that, and it can be very empowering.

It Can Help Reduce Stress Levels

We all know how frustrating it can be to be stuck in a rut day after day, feeling like we’re just going through the motions. When you travel, you give yourself a much-needed break from the hustle, bustle, and stressors of everyday life. Even knowing you have a trip coming up can be therapeutic. It gives you something to look forward to and some light at the end of your busy tunnel. 

It Can Help Improve Your Mental Well-Being

In addition to reducing stress levels, travel can also have a positive impact on your mental well-being. A change of scenery can do wonders for your mood and getting out into the world can help put things into perspective. Seeing new places and meeting new people can inspire creativity and boost self-confidence. If you’re feeling burned out or bogged down by everyday life, taking some time off to travel may be what you need to jumpstart your mental health journey. 

It Can Help You Heal Your Wounds

Travel works as self-care because you get to heal, go somewhere else, recover from all of your problems, and maybe even have some fun while you do it. No matter your problems, even a short vacation to a city where no one knows you can be the reset you need.

It Can Help You Disconnect from Technology

In our modern world, it’s all too easy to get caught up in the never-ending cycle of checking our phones, refreshing our social media feeds, and working late into the night. When we’re always plugged in, it can be challenging to relax and unwind. Travel gives us the perfect opportunity to disconnect and enjoy some much-needed face-to-face time with family and friends—or even some time alone if that’s what we need.  

It Gives You Time to Focus on Your Physical Health

When we’re always on the go, it’s tough to find time to focus on our physical health—but traveling provides the perfect opportunity to do just that. Staying active while on vacation can help ward off jet lag, increase energy levels, and improve overall fitness. Hiking, walking, and biking tours to unfamiliar places can also be a great way to explore your destination while getting some exercise at the same time.  

It Just Makes You Happy

Research continues to show that regular vacationers are generally more satisfied with life. And at work, those who prioritize getting away are less stressed and perform the best on the job. 

And who could blame them? Getting to experience new cultures, relax in different settings, and simply unplug can do wonders for your overall well-being and feeling of happiness.
